FYI, for anyone checking this in the future, I was contacted by someone who
said this does indeed work.

In addition, I found that a client of mine had a machine with this
motherboard and I was able to check it out using Knoppix (5.1?).  It worked
without hassle (just had to unmute the IEC??? in alsamixer).  Dolby Digital
passthrough worked perfectly via mplayer.

In addition, my comment about the ALC888 was incorrect.  Firstly, it was the
ALC883 chipset that I had problems with, and after upgrading to a CVS
version of 1.0.14 (post-1.0.14 final release), it did work (Dolby
passthrough via the ALC888).
